[1] MEHRAGHDAM S, KELLER M, KARL H. Specifying and placing chains of virtual network functions[C]//Proceedings of the 2014 IEEE 3rd International Conference on Cloud Networking. Piscataway, NJ: IEEE, 2014: 7-13. [2] BARI M F, CHOWDHURY S R, AHMED R, et al. On orchestrating virtual network functions in NFV[C]//CNSM 2015: Proceedings of the 201511th International Conference on Network and Service Management. Washington, DC: IEEE Computer Society, 2015: 50-56. [3] CARAPINHA J, JIMÉNEZ J. Network virtualization: a view from the bottom[C]//Proceedings of the 1st ACM Workshop on Virtualized Infrastructure Systems and Architectures. New York: ACM, 2009: 73-80. [4] HWANG J, RAMAKRISHNAN K K, WOOD T. NetVM: high performance and flexible networking using virtualization on commodity platforms[J]. IEEE Transactions on Network and Service Management, 2015, 12(1): 34-47. [5] HALPERN J, PIGNATARO C. RFC 7665, Service Function Chaining (SFC) architecture[S]. Geneva: IETF, 2015. [6] BRODKIN J. Why Gmail went down: Google misconfigured load balancing servers[EB/OL].[2016-03-10]. http://arstechnica.com/information-technology/2012/12/why-gmail-went-down-google-misconfigured-chromes-sync-server/. [7] POTHARAJU R, JAIN N. Demystifying the dark side of the middle: a field study of middlebox failures in datacenters[C]//Proceedings of the 2013 Conference on Internet Measurement Conference. New York: ACM, 2013: 9-22. [8] FAN J, YE Z, GUAN C, et al. GREP: guaranteeing reliability with enhanced protection in NFV[C]//Proceedings of the 2015 ACM SIGCOMM Workshop on Hot Topics in Middleboxes and Network Function Virtualization. New York: ACM, 2015: 13-18. [9] SHERRY J, GAO P X, BASU S, et al. Rollback-recovery for middleboxes[C]//Proceedings of the 2015 ACM Conference on Special Interest Group on Data Communication. New York: ACM, 2015: 227-240. [10] SCHÖLLER M, KHAN N, ADAMS R, et al. ETSI GS NFV-REL 001, V1.1.1-Network Functions Virtualisation (NFV) resiliency requirements[S]. Sophia Antipolis, France: ITSI, 2015. [11] GILL P, JAIN N, NAGAPPAN N. Understanding network failures in data centers: measurement, analysis, and implications[J]. ACM SIGCOMM Computer Communication Review, 2011, 41(4): 350-361. [12] MISHRA M, SAHOO A. On theory of VM placement: anomalies in existing methodologies and their mitigation using a novel vector based approach[C]//Proceedings of the 2011 IEEE International Conference on Cloud Computing. Piscataway, NJ: IEEE, 2011: 275-282. [13] KENNEDY J. Particle swarm optimization[M]//SAMMUT C, WEBB G I. Encyclopedia of Machine Learning. Berlin: Springer, 2010: 760-766. [14] 张利彪, 周春光, 马铭, 等. 基于粒子群算法求解多目标优化问题[J]. 计算机研究与发展, 2004, 41(7): 1286-1291.(ZHANG L B, ZHOU C G, MA M, et al. Solutions of multi-objective optimization problems based on particle swarm optimization[J]. Journal of Computer Research and Development, 2004, 41(7): 1286-1291.) [15] 胡旺, YEN G G, 张鑫. 基于Pareto熵的多目标粒子群优化算法[J]. 软件学报, 2014, 25(5):1025-1050.(HU W, YEN G G, ZHANG X. Multiobjective particle swarm optimization based on pareto entropy[J]. Journal of Software, 2014, 25(5):1025-1050.) [16] UCSC. Google Apps service level agreement[EB/OL].[2016-03-10]. http://its.ucsc.edu/sla/google-sla.html. |